Pokémon Go Celebrates New Year 2025 with Style

As 2024 winds down, Pokémon Go enthusiasts can look forward to the return of the annual New Year's event, scheduled to take place from December 30th to January 1st, 2025. This festive celebration promises themed bonuses, unique Pokémon encounters, and a host of activities to help you start 2025 with a bang.

The excitement begins just a week earlier with the special Community Day event on December 21st and 22nd, where all past Community Day Pokémon make a grand return. Following this, dive into the New Year's festivities, where you can earn 2,025 XP for every Pokémon caught with an Excellent Throw. As you venture out, be sure to look up and enjoy the dazzling fireworks that will light up the skies, enhancing the holiday atmosphere with festive decorations all around.

A standout feature of the event is the increased appearance of themed Pokémon. Keep an eye out for Jigglypuff adorned with a ribbon, Hoothoot in a New Year's outfit, and Wurmple sporting a party hat. You might even be fortunate enough to encounter their Shiny versions during your adventures.

ytRaids are also getting into the holiday spirit. One-star raids will feature Pikachu donning a snowflake beanie, while three-star raids will challenge you with Raticate and Wobbuffet, both decked out in party hats. All three Pokémon will have boosted Shiny rates throughout the event period.

For those who enjoy tackling challenges, the event includes Field Research and Timed Research tasks that offer additional encounters. There's also a Paid Timed Research option available for $2, which grants exclusive rewards such as three Premium Battle Passes, three Lucky Eggs, 2,025 Stardust, and encounters with event-themed Pokémon.

Additionally, the Ultra Holiday Box is still available in the Pokémon GO Web Store for $4.99, offering a Pokémon Storage upgrade, an Item Bag upgrade, and 17 Rare Candies. And don't forget to grab some free rewards by redeeming Pokémon Go codes to enhance your festive gameplay experience.
